Output 763f1fafb2f6c823320fba90f05de8b1d63d45d337fe7d4437ced8bdf944dfbe:0

value
35005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 894a451e89d12406886e4ee3e0b4e09c2c1e3b42 OP_EQUAL
address
3ECwUCECfWWxwwdhWhzTd6kt5Zcq4GJxfH
transaction
763f1fafb2f6c823320fba90f05de8b1d63d45d337fe7d4437ced8bdf944dfbe
confirmations
105467
spent
true